MSP Recovery to be Downgraded to OTC Expert Market Due to Non-Compliance

Summary
MSP Recovery, Inc. will be downgraded to the OTC Expert Market on July 17, 2026, due to its failure to file required financial reports, severely restricting stock trading and liquidity.

OTC Expert Market Downgrade
The company's Class A common stock and publicly traded warrants will move from the OTC Pink Limited Information market tier to the OTC Expert Market on or around July 17, 2026.

Failure to File Reports
The downgrade is a direct result of the company's non-compliance with SEC reporting obligations, specifically the failure to file its 2025 Annual Report on Form 10-K and Q1 2026 Quarterly Report on Form 10-Q.

Restricted Trading
The Expert Market is limited to unsolicited quotes from broker-dealers for certain retail and institutional investors, significantly reducing liquidity and public access to the stock.

No Expected Compliance
MSP Recovery does not expect to file the delayed reports by the July 17, 2026, deadline, confirming the impending downgrade.
